When considering the installation of glass fencing, it is important to understand the local building codes that govern this kind of construction. These codes can differ considerably across different regions, and ignorance of these regulations can lead to costly mistakes and potential safety issues.


Local constructing codes for glass fencing are designed to make sure safety, durability, and aesthetic compatibility with the encompassing environment. As such, they address various features, together with material specifications, height restrictions, and installation methods. Compliance with these codes is crucial not just for legal causes, but in addition for the security of those using the house.


One of the first issues in native building codes for glass fencing is the sort of glass used. Typically, tempered glass is required as it is extra resilient and fewer likely to shatter. This type of glass can face up to extreme pressure and is much safer to be used in residential or business environments. It is important to supply glass that meets the specific regulatory standards of your locality.


Height restrictions are one other important consideration outlined in native building codes. Many areas implement specific height limits for fences, including glass structures. These restrictions usually depend upon the fence's purpose, corresponding to whether or not it is meant for privacy, ornament, or safety around pools. Knowing these limitations will assist householders keep away from penalties and ensure their fencing serves its intended objective.

The format can be crucial when putting in glass fencing. Some native codes might stipulate that fences should adhere to property lines or be a certain distance from neighboring buildings or public walkways. Compliance with these spatial regulations is paramount to avoiding disputes with neighbors and staying inside authorized boundaries.


Besides the practical dimensions of glass fencing, installation methods are sometimes addressed in native constructing codes. These codes typically define how to properly install the glass panels, together with the types of helps and fasteners to use. Having certified professionals deal with the installation can help guarantee adherence to these regulations. Local authorities could require proof of professional installation to confirm compliance with the related codes.


In addition to safety regulations and structural specifics, native constructing codes for glass fencing usually include aesthetic pointers (Decorative Elements For Frameless Glass Balustrades Sunshine Coast). These regulations could govern the color, end, and even the fashion of the fencing. Such codes are important in making certain that the installed fencing is visually compatible with the prevailing structure of close by properties


Consulting local government offices or constructing departments is one of the only ways to assemble details about specific building codes regarding glass fencing. These departments can present info on required permits, design requirements, and general fencing regulations. It is advisable to have interaction with local officials early within the planning course of to make sure compliance from the very begin.

Failure to adjust to native constructing codes may find yourself in important ramifications. Homeowners could face fines, be required to dismantle the fencing, and even encounter legal points if disputes come up. Additionally, non-compliance can pose safety risks, resulting in accidents or damages that might have been averted with proper adherence to regulations.


Local building codes additionally evolve, reflecting adjustments in safety standards and materials know-how. Staying knowledgeable about any updates is critical for owners and contractors alike. Technological advancements in glass manufacturing may result in adjustments in what forms of supplies are acceptable or what installation strategies are thought of safe.
